Electrochemical Polymer Electrolyte Membranes covers PEMs from fundamentals to applications, describing their structure, properties, characterization, synthesis, and use in electrochemical energy storage and solar energy conversion technologies. Featuring chapters authored by leading experts from academia and industry, this authoritative text:

  • Discusses cutting-edge methodologies in PEM material selection and fabrication
  • Points out important challenges in developing PEMs and recommends mitigation strategies to improve PEM performance
  • Analyzes the current integration of PEMs with primary power devices and explores research trends for the next generation of PEMs

Electrochemical Polymer Electrolyte Membranes provides a systematic overview of the state of the art of PEM development, making the book a beneficial resource for researchers, students, industrial professionals, and manufacturers.
